摘要
The observed asymmetry of the major remanence loop of a particulate recording sample can be described by the complete-moving-hysteresis (CMH) model using a symmetrical Preisach distribution. The amount of asymmetry depends on the moving parameter, the squareness, and the reversible magnetization. It is shown that, for certain types of materials, the major hysteresis loop and the major remanence loop provide sufficient information to identify the moving parameter.
